Episode 236: AI, Nuclear Security, and Nuclear Supply Chain Risk with Dr. Sarah Case Lackner
This week on The International Risk Podcast, Dominic Bowen is joined by Dr. Sarah Case Lackner to explore the emerging risks and evolving opportunities at the intersection of artificial intelligence and nuclear security. With increasing attention on the resilience of global infrastructure, Dr. Case Lackner unpacks how AI is reshaping nuclear supply chains, the hidden dangers of counterfeit components, and the urgent need for cybersecurity preparedness across the sector.
From predictive maintenance tools to the threat of ransomware and supply chain sabotage, this conversation highlights both the promise and peril of integrating AI into one of the world’s most high-consequence industries. Dr. Case Lackner shares her insights on AI explainability, capacity building, the role of red-teaming in nuclear facilities, and the broader international risks facing today’s critical infrastructure professionals.
Dr. Sarah Case Lackner is a Senior Fellow at the Vienna Center for Disarmament and Non-Proliferation (VCDNP). She previously served as a Senior Nuclear Security Officer at the International Atomic Energy Agency (IAEA) and held roles at the U.S. Department of State and the National Academy of Sciences. With a PhD in Physics from the University of Chicago, she brings both scientific expertise and extensive policy experience to the global nuclear security conversation.
